Controllable synthesis of PbSe nanocubes in aqueous phase using a quasi-biosystem

Abstract

By coupling two biochemical processes of reduction of Na2SeO3 with detoxification of Pb2+ in a quasi-biosystem, water-dispersed PbSe nanocubes with good monodispersity were controllably synthesized with different sizes at low temperature (90 °C) under mild conditions. The crystallization mechanism and the nature of bio-molecules influenced on the crystallization process were investigated.
